About The Position

Monstro is hiring a senior, hands-on content and narrative leader to establish the company as a credible authority in AI-driven banking transformation—starting from zero public presence. Today, Monstro has no website, published content, or established external visibility. This role exists to change that deliberately, calmly, and credibly. This role is also responsible for helping define and establish a new category in institutional AI, shaping how banking leaders understand the problem, why it matters now, and why existing approaches fall short. The focus is not traffic, lead volume, or traditional marketing funnels. The focus is institutional credibility that directly supports executive-level go-to-market conversations with banks and financial institutions. At Monstro, content is treated as sales-adjacent infrastructure, not marketing output. This is an individual contributor role that combines editorial judgment, narrative ownership, and close partnership with founders and executives. Why This Role Matters Monstro operates in highly regulated, high-stakes environments where clarity and credibility are prerequisites for engagement. Before institutions are willing to explore pilots, partnerships, or product depth, they need confidence that Monstro understands their world—how banks think about risk, AI adoption, economics, and operational constraints. This role ensures that when banks encounter Monstro—through content, outreach, conferences, or follow-up materials—they encounter sound judgment, institutional fluency, and clear, grounded thinking. Success is measured by the quality and effectiveness of conversations this work enables, not by impressions, clicks, or engagement metrics.
